    Looking for holiday decorations? If so, Kirklands is a good place to shop…read more In my new house, I have what I call a, ghost mantle. It's not a real fireplace, it's just the mantel that would go around one, flush against the wall. It's painted in an antique/vintage white and is very distressed. At first, I didn't like it and was thinking about removing it from the living room. Then while working with a decorator, she was all excited about and told me what fun things I could do. Now, I love it and cannot wait for the next holiday to change things up. Yes, I am changing the decor with the change of holidays and seasons. Where most people have the same boring mantel decorations/presentation everyday of the year, mine changes like the sets of a Broadway musical. That is why, I love shopping at Kirklands. Today I able to completely decorate for Valentine's Day and I picked up almost all my needed supplies for Easter. The only thing they did not have for me today, was St. Patrick's Day. If you're also into decorating your home with the new popular farmhouse theme, they've got you covered for that as well. The staff is friendly and helpful while you're shopping. What kept them form getting a fifth star from me, is how they bagged my purchase. They use no protective paper around your items before placing them in the bags. Metal and wooden items rubbing against each other can remove paint and leave scuff marks. A sheet of wrapping paper to protect your new items would be a nice customer service touch.
